Market Overview

Electro-hydraulic power steering systems blend traditional hydraulic steering with electronically controlled pump mechanisms, offering variable assistance based on driving conditions while maintaining the familiar steering feel many drivers prefer over fully electric alternatives. The global electric power steering market was valued at approximately $25.3 billion in 2023 and is projected to grow from $30.2 billion in 2026 toward $39 billion by 2030, reflecting sustained industry investment in steering technology. Within Europe, the steering systems market reached $7.92 billion in 2025 and is expected to expand to $13.05 billion by 2034, with electro-hydraulic configurations maintaining relevance particularly in heavier vehicles and performance-oriented applications where road feel remains a priority.

Growth Drivers

Stringent carbon dioxide emission targets across the European Union have compelled automakers to adopt more efficient steering systems that reduce parasitic engine load, with electro-hydraulic designs offering meaningful fuel economy improvements over conventional hydraulic setups. The transition toward vehicle electrification and hybridization has further accelerated demand, as electric power steering architectures integrate more seamlessly with advanced driver assistance systems, autonomous driving features, and over-the-air update capabilities. Additionally, rising consumer expectations for refinement, along with expanding production of mid-size passenger vehicles and light commercial vehicles across Southern European manufacturing centers, continue to support steady market expansion.

Segmentation and Regional Analysis

The European steering market exhibits meaningful variation across vehicle categories, with passenger cars representing the dominant application segment while commercial vehicles and off-highway equipment demand more robust electro-hydraulic configurations capable of handling higher loads. Southern European countries, particularly Italy, Germany, and France, serve as primary manufacturing hubs, supported by established automotive supply chains and proximity to major OEM assembly operations. The electro-hydraulic segment maintains particular strength in the commercial vehicle and sports car categories, where drivers and fleet operators prioritize steering feedback and reliability alongside efficiency gains.

Trends and Outlook

What are the recent trends and outlook?

The medium-term outlook for the European electro-hydraulic power steering market remains constructive, with sustained growth expected through the early 2030s as automakers balance electrification mandates against customer preferences for steering feel and system reliability. Integration with steer-by-wire architectures and autonomous driving stacks represents a key technological evolution, with suppliers investing in software-defined steering platforms capable of variable driving modes and over-the-air updates. Emerging opportunities in light commercial electrification, particularly within urban delivery fleets subject to zero-emission zone requirements, are expected to generate incremental demand for efficient electro-hydraulic steering solutions tailored to battery-electric vehicle packaging constraints.
